Not to mention Cher Lloyd, Leon Jackson, Shane Ward, Alexandra Burke. That's because all their songs are held back for ages though. Pretty much any song will debut at its peak and then fall down the chart if you hold them back for 3 months and have them all over the radio during that time. Even big hits like California Gurls and Pass Out had that happen to them. And The Boy Who Murdered Love had 2 weeks at its peak I think, whilst My Wicked Heart's 3 weeks int he top 100 wasn't too much of a surprise, considering the whole promotion campaign of the song seemed to be one performance on X Factor and a music video being uploaded to VEVO. Don't think I heard it on the radio anywhere, even once. Some X Factor related songs that haven't been held back have managed to be big hits though. For example, One Shot, Eyes Wide Shut and All Night Long. They were all post-album singles, so essentially on air, on sale releases. They didn't peak high, but I'd say they were decent-sized hits overall, and they had lengthy chart runs.
